2010-05-25spi/spi_mpc8xxx: Fix QE mode Litte EndianJoakim Tjernlund
QE mode uses Little Endian so words > 8 bits are byte swapped. Workaround this by always enforcing wordsize 8 for words > 8 bits. Unfortunately this will not work for LSB transfers where wordsize is > 8 bits so disable these for now. Also move the different quirks into its own function to keep mpc8xxx_spi_setup_transfer() sane. 2010-05-24RDMA/nes: Async event for closed QP causes crashFaisal Latif
Under abnormal termination, modify_qp() closes the QP, and async event (AE) handling also attempts to close the same QP, causing a crash. Fix this by checking the state of the QP before processing the AE. Signed-off-by: Faisal Latif <faisal.latif@intel.com> Signed-off-by: Roland Dreier <rolandd@cisco.com>

2010-05-24ath5k: consistently use rx_bufsize for RX DMABruno Randolf
We should use the same buffer size we set up for DMA also in the hardware descriptor. Previously we used common->rx_bufsize for setting up the DMA mapping, but used skb_tailroom(skb) for the size we tell to the hardware in the descriptor itself. The problem is that skb_tailroom(skb) can give us a larger value than the size we set up for DMA before. This allows the hardware to write into memory locations not set up for DMA. In practice this should rarely happen because all packets should be smaller than the maximum 802.11 packet size. On the tested platform rx_bufsize is 2528, and we allocated an skb of 2559 bytes length (including padding for cache alignment) but sbk_tailroom() was 2592. Just consistently use rx_bufsize for all RX DMA memory sizes. Also use the return value of the descriptor setup function.
